When it comes to layering necklaces, rings, and bracelets, the first step is understanding how to mix metals and balance proportions effectively. Mixing metals is no longer a fashion faux pas; it’s a bold statement that adds depth and interest to your ensemble. You can pair gold with silver, rose gold with platinum, or even incorporate unexpected accents like gunmetal or brass. The trick is to do it intentionally, so your jewelry feels curated rather than chaotic. To achieve this, keep the proportions in check. If you’re layering multiple necklaces, opt for varying lengths and thicknesses, so each piece stands out without overwhelming the others. For example, a delicate choker paired with a longer, statement pendant creates a layered look that’s both balanced and eye-catching. The same principle applies to rings and bracelets. Mix dainty stacking rings with a bold statement ring, ensuring they don’t compete for attention. When stacking bracelets or bangles, combine thin, delicate pieces with chunkier cuffs, but vary their widths and textures to avoid a cluttered appearance. Balancing proportions is about creating visual harmony, so each piece enhances the others without feeling heavy or misplaced. It’s also important to *contemplate* your neckline and outfit when layering necklaces. For a plunging neckline, longer, layered chains work beautifully, whereas shorter, choker-style necklaces suit high necklines. When stacking rings, think about your finger size and how the jewelry sits on your hand—balance dainty bands with larger statement rings for a cohesive look. Pay attention to your wrist and wrist size when stacking bracelets. If you have slim wrists, opt for more delicate pieces, but if you prefer a bold style, don’t be afraid to layer chunky bangles. How Do I Prevent Jewelry From Tangling During Layering?
To prevent your layered jewelry from tangling, make sure each piece has a secure clasp to keep them separate. When you’re not wearing them, store your jewelry properly in a jewelry box or pouch, ideally with compartments or individual slots. Avoid tossing everything together, as this increases tangling. Regularly check and fasten clasps securely, and consider hanging necklaces to minimize knots and make layering easier.

How Can I Adjust Layered Jewelry for Different Necklines?
Did you know that 80% of people believe jewelry enhances their outfit? To adjust layered jewelry for different necklines, consider neckline compatibility and jewelry positioning. For V-necks or scoop necks, opt for longer necklaces that elongate your look. For high necklines, focus on shorter, layered pieces that sit close to your collarbone. Always tweak your jewelry placement to complement your neckline, creating a balanced, stylish appearance that highlights your best features.

How Do I Care for Layered Jewelry to Maintain Its Look?
You might think maintaining layered jewelry is complicated, but it’s simple with the right care. Use gentle cleaning tips like a soft cloth or mild soap to keep pieces shiny, and avoid harsh chemicals. Store your jewelry in separate compartments or soft pouches to prevent scratches and tangling. Regularly cleaning and proper storage will keep your layered jewelry looking fresh, vibrant, and stunning for years to come.
